岗位职责: 1、负责网联产品模块的设计和开发,包括软件需求分析,设计和编码 2、负责设计和编码的评审 3、解决所负责模块的问题,对项目进度和质量做出保证。 岗位要求: 1、本科学历及以上, 计算机/通信/电子/自控/车辆工程等相关专业 2、熟悉嵌入式计算机软硬件设计、计算机系统结构,了解Telematics 3、熟悉CAN/LIN总线,有嵌入式项目开发经验,有独立中间件设计开发经验 4、能熟练使用C/C++,熟悉面向对象编程和常见设计模式 5、熟悉Linux系统常用的进程间通信方式,多线程同步方式 6、熟悉嵌入式Linux系统和交叉编译,熟悉Linux系统下的socket,TCP/IP,MQTT网络编程,多线程相关编程等 7、有嵌入式系统通信协议栈开发经验优先